The Resonance of a Silent Melody
In the dimly lit corner of a forgotten café, where the only music was the soft hum of the world outside, sat two solitary figures. Li, a violinist with a soulful, yet muted tone, and Xiao, a pianist whose fingers danced silently over the keys, creating harmonies in the air that could only be heard in their hearts.
The café was a relic of a bygone era, with peeling wallpaper and a scent of coffee that lingered in the air, as if it were trying to keep time with the whispers of the past. The two musicians were strangers to the world around them, but to each other, they were the melody that filled the silence of their existence.
Li had heard the symphony once, in a dream. It was a deleted symphony, a piece that never reached the ears of the world, but resonated within her soul. It was the symphony that defined her passion, her very essence, a silent testament to her love for music.
Xiao's fingers moved over the piano keys, tracing the memories of a love that never was. His parents had been musicians too, and the symphony had been their greatest creation. They had performed it at their wedding, but the night of their performance, it had been stolen. They were never seen again, leaving behind a void that Xiao filled with the memory of his parents' symphony.
The symphony was more than just music to them; it was a connection, a love story that had been erased from the world, but lived on in their hearts. They met in the café, not knowing the other had a piece of the same story. It was a chance encounter that set their lives on a course that was to be defined by the music that they shared.
The symphony was a language that Li and Xiao spoke fluently. They would play the melody on their instruments, their eyes closed, their souls intertwined, creating a bond that words could not describe. It was as if the symphony had been waiting for them, a silent message that had found its way to them through the air.
One night, as the café was about to close, Xiao stopped playing and turned to Li. "I need to tell you something," he said, his voice barely above a whisper. "I believe the symphony was written for us."
Li's eyes met his, and in them, she saw the same passion, the same longing. "I think you're right," she replied, her voice steady despite the flood of emotions that threatened to overwhelm her. "It's like it's always been part of us, a silent promise."
Days turned into weeks, and weeks into months. The symphony became their secret, a love story that was their own. They would perform it at night, when the world was asleep, when the only witnesses were the stars that peered down upon them. They felt a connection to the cosmos, to the very fabric of existence, as they played their silent melody.
One evening, as they sat in the café, Li's violin and Xiao's piano creating a harmonious symphony in the air, a young woman entered. She was a musicologist, searching for the lost symphony, a piece that had been stolen and was rumored to exist in the hearts of two musicians. She heard the music, felt the resonance of a symphony that was more than just notes on a page.
As she approached them, Xiao stopped playing. "We are the symphony," he said, his voice filled with a newfound strength. "We are the music that was lost and found again."
The musicologist listened, her eyes filled with tears. She recognized the symphony immediately. "You are the symphony," she whispered, "and you have brought it back to life."
The café filled with the sound of applause, a symphony of celebration for two hearts that had found their music, their love, in the most unexpected of places. The symphony that was deleted had been unleashed, and it had found its voice in the hearts of Li and Xiao.
And so, in a world that was filled with silence, two musicians found a melody that resonated forever. They had not only found their passion but also their love, in the deleted symphony that was now their life, their story, their song.
